Sliding through repellence

This is a treatment applied to fabrics: hydrophobic (“don’t like” water) molecules are applied parallel to the fabric, and the result is that water slides off the fabric without soaking in.
Over time, friction and the volumes of water build up, making the molecules sag. This reduces the water repellent effect. But there are 3 easy ways to reactivate the water repellence.
1- Iron parts of the garment affected (cool iron).
2- Tumble-dry the garment on the synthetics/cool programme.
3- Apply NOVADRY® waterproofing spray.
Three easy ways to refresh your gear!

Take a NOVADRY® shower

Waiting for it to rain so you can test how waterproof a product is can take a very, very long time. That’s why NOVADRY® has invented a shower capable of accurately reproducing four different types of rain:
- Drizzle,
- Shower,
- Rain storm,
- Torrential rain,
…which correspond with the levels set by the French meteorological service. For efficient testing, you need to be able to precisely set the volume, duration and projected force of rainfall. That’s a tough job!
Our dummy had his work cut out for him and allowed us to detect any potential weak points in products. From jackets for casual use to mountaineering, all of the products that are equipped with NOVADRY® have taken the test shower, bar none.
We’re deadly serious when it comes to finding leaks!

Lining is your softest protection

You may have noticed in some waterproof garments, there is a light, perforated fabric lining (or mesh).
This is more than just an accessory; the lining plays several roles :
- It prevents wear of the membrane or coating. As you move, the friction from your skin can, over time, alter the efficacy of these components.
- It helps absorb moisture generated by your body.
- It prevents the unpleasant “sticky” feeling that you can have on your arms when wearing a jacket over a short-sleeved top.
Your rain jacket is perfect for warm, thundery weather, and you’ll forget you’re wearing it.
